The scripts I have control the printers perfectly so every computer only gets the printers they are supposed to have and no matter who logs in from where they get mapped to the printer closest to them as the default. I know a lot of people like to setup a print server and just have users map themselves, but I do not want to have any servers setup with print shares on them. windows 7 does not include the drivers like XP did so I do not have drivers for the following: Almost all the printers I use want me to use Windows update. If the printer is included in the Windows 7 install this will still work fine, but there are very few printers in Windows 7 compared to XP. To install the Laserjet 4000n printer on my TCP Port named PrintServer01. Rundll32 printui.dll,PrintUIEntry /if /b "LaserJet 4000N" /f %windir%\inf\ntprint.inf /r "PrintServer01" /m "HP LaserJet 4000 Series PCL6" /z /u
